Professional Yarn Dyeing at Home

Learn techniques for dyeing solid, speckled and variegated yarns at home. Create gorgeous colorways with tips for prepping, dyeing and drying your fibers.

LESSON (6)

01:Getting Ready to Dye
Meet Sarah Eyre, expert dyer and fiber artist. She’ll introduce you to the benefits of home dyeing, then help you choose yarns, dyes, and safe, easy-to-use mordants. Next, you’ll set up your dye space with tools and supplies you can dedicate to dyeing, and already have on hand.

02:Preparing Yarns & Dyeing Solid Colors
Learn how to prep your yarn for dyeing, how to create rich solid colors with superwash wool, and how to wash and rinse your dyed fibers.

03:Semi-Solids With Silk Blends
Working with a wool and silk blend, Sarah will teach you the veil technique for radiant semi-solid colors and share her tips for layering colors for glowing, beautiful results.

04:Speckled With Untreated Wool
Follow along as Sarah teaches you to work with untreated farm wool and a very fun speckled dye technique that’s great with this rustic fiber. With Sarah’s help, you’ll see why letting go of perfection and uniformity is the most satisfying approach to hand dyeing.

05:Dyeing Variegated Yarns
Learn to create gorgeous variegated yarns with multiple colors that sing together. You’ll see how easy it is to find inspiration all around you and even keep good records of your dye practice.

06:Drying, Finishing & Next Steps
Finally, Sarah will share some best practices for drying your dyed yarns and twisting them into hanks. She’ll also cover proper storing, along with tips for knitting and crocheting with hand-dyed fibers. Then, soak up her ideas for taking the next steps in dyeing to continue exploring this deeply rewarding craft.

About

Sarah Eyre

INSTITUTION Craftsy

Sarah Eyre has been working as a dyer for more than 10 years. She opened two independent textile and dyeworks companies: The Sanguine Gryphon and Cephalopod Yarns. When not experimenting with a new colorway, Sarah enjoys teaching yarn, fiber and silk dyeing, working as an editor at Cooperative Press and thinking up hand-dyeing recipes for her latest book.
